Original Rock-Price Productions Window Card (14x22) for the Elwood Price exploitation documentary, MAU-MAU (1955) narrated by NBC newsman Chet Huntley. This supposed documentary shows the rise of the African resistance movement known as "Mau-Mau" against British rule in East Africa in the early 1950's but in reality was an opportunity to show as many bare-breasted African women as possible. Director Price took the completed film to most of the big studios and television networks, but they all rejected it. Finally, he took it to exploitation legend Dan Sonney, who marketed it as an "outlaw" picture - one that was "too hot" for Hollywood. This original window card is in near mint condition.
